[Comparison of effects of three chemotherapy regimens for advanced non-small cell lung cancer]

Ai Zheng. 2002 Dec;21(12):1359-61.
[Article in Chinese]

Abstract

Background & objective: The platinum-combination chemotherapy has been proved to be benefit to the patients with advanced non-small cell lung cancer (NSCLC), but the suitable regimen of chemotherapy has been much debated during the last decade. This study was designed to compare MIP regimen [mitomycin + ifosfamid + cisplatin], TP regimen [Taxol + cisplatin], and DP regimen [docetaxel + cisplatin] and to evaluate the efficacy of the three regimens in patients with advanced NSCLC.

Methods: Ninety-two patients were enrolled in this study, 32 for MIP, 30 for TP, and 30 for DP. The characteristics of patients were comparable except there were more stage IV patients and second chemotherapy patients in DP group.

Results: For MIP, TP, and DP groups, the objective response rates were 43.8%, 40%, and 46.7%, respectively; the median duration of survival were 11, 10, and 12 months respectively; the 1 year survival rate were 46%, 40%, and 50%, respectively. The major toxicities were bone marrow suppression, nausea, vomiting, and alopecia.

Conclusions: MIP, TP, and DP regimens are effective and safe chemotherapy protocols for the treatment of advanced NSCLC patients.
